eb218f3d
调整 driver 的部分文档 by
2022-06-30 06:33:56 +0000
4cdfdc77
oneflow 动态图 单卡和ddp部分及测试 by
2022-06-30 06:28:17 +0000
780bf77e
paddle tutorials e2-问答模型 by
2022-06-29 00:06:22 +0800
40b8016e
PaddleDriver 可以传入Gradscaler参数 by
2022-06-28 23:29:42 +0800
ad6ada24
small by
2022-06-28 23:25:12 +0800
8e0d03a3
修改 Trainer torch_kwargs paddle_kwargs fairscale_kwargs 的描述 by
2022-06-28 23:24:16 +0800
142fd476
修改 TorchDataLoader PaddleDataLoader set_pad 的描述 by
2022-06-28 01:06:05 +0800
513a5f87
update paddle tutorial_e1 by
2022-06-27 19:08:48 +0800
dabb8b97
paddle tutorial 情感分析改名 by
2022-06-27 19:07:56 +0800
8b1ed860
fix paddle dataset __getattr__ by
2022-06-25 21:25:22 +0800
6e89cb77
Evaluator在结果为空时不会进行输出 by
2022-06-22 23:39:53 +0800
9e304325
fastnlp paddle ernie 的 tutorial by
2022-06-22 23:39:33 +0800
78596ea1
为 Trainer 的driver 参数增加 'auto' 选项 by
2022-06-22 16:49:03 +0800
eb0e563f
修复OverfitBatches被替换的问题 by
2022-06-22 16:34:41 +0800
0e865d29
Merge remote-tracking branch 'origin/dev0.8.0' into deepspeed by
2022-06-20 20:53:34 +0800
44d2a574
logger.warn->logger.warning by
2022-06-20 20:52:53 +0800
6f9d703f
logger.warn->logger.warning by
2022-06-20 20:52:04 +0800
a495bb93
1.修复模型会被移动到rank对应设备的问题 2.更改 deepspeed driver æ命名 3.为 deepspeed 添加 logging_level by
2022-06-20 20:49:17 +0800
de5d5597
修复fitlogcallback增加launch_time的bug by
2022-06-20 12:58:42 +0800
2735d2d1
DeepSpeedDriver现在可以通过 deepspeed 命令拉起;添加了相关 trainer 的简单测试 by
2022-06-20 06:34:25 +0800
8d232533
import DeepSpeedDriver by
2022-06-20 06:33:14 +0800
7023ea55
deepspeed的save load功能 by
2022-06-20 02:26:34 +0800
8467cb6e
fix bug and make shuffle automatic by
2022-06-19 17:16:39 +0800
687651e3
Merge remote-tracking branch 'origin/dev0.8.0' into deepspeed by
2022-06-18 23:05:32 +0800
9903d2ee
TorchDriver的sampler加载和保存拆分为单独的函数 by
2022-06-18 23:04:50 +0800
2d2bf421
deepspeed checkpoint相关函数(ï微未测试) by
2022-06-18 22:28:57 +0800
22d95be0
Merge branch 'dev0.8.0' into deepspeed by
2022-06-17 23:31:55 +0800
b60621f3
small by
2022-06-17 23:23:43 +0800
64da46b6
paddle replace_batch_sampler和check_dataloader 跟进 by
2022-06-17 23:23:33 +0800
d26d0ad1
添加选择deepspeed driver的逻辑 by
2022-06-17 22:16:55 +0800
cbee1c6c
deepspeed test init by
2022-06-17 22:12:38 +0800
a39d3011
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-17 21:59:04 +0800
dca33771
ddp添加环境变量RANK的设置 by
2022-06-17 21:58:50 +0800
1a2eb93a
deepspeed基本功能 by
2022-06-17 21:55:59 +0800
bb68856f
添加对 overfit 多卡的测试 by
2022-06-17 00:53:13 +0800
399065ae
update overfit_batches by
2022-06-17 00:12:53 +0800
a6fc5225
添加了 overfit_batches 的注释 by
2022-06-16 22:37:43 +0800
024fecfb
添加了 overfit 的功能 by
2022-06-16 22:30:02 +0800
55d8738d
deepspeed driver init by
2022-06-14 15:03:41 +0000
cd0957fb
跟进paddle jittor 关于 set_dist_repro_dataloader函数中的修改 by
2022-06-14 13:19:56 +0000
dd1c5ca0
修复设置了global seed的bug by
2022-06-13 23:15:06 +0800
7283bf27
在私有定制Sampler的情况下,多卡不替换 by
2022-06-13 20:57:25 +0800
70dea71c
为 ddp 在用户使用自己的sampler 和 batch sampler 是添加禁止 by
2022-06-13 17:53:23 +0800
e4a7e646
progress打印增加一种特殊yueding by
2022-06-11 22:30:20 +0800
0bf0dab3
增加一个TimerCallback用于计时 by
2022-06-07 14:52:09 +0800
c99315f7
修复新增的set_dist_repro_dataloader函数测试例在paddle情况下的问题 by
2022-06-05 23:55:38 +0000
47b7c4e8
增加set_dist_repro_dataloader测试 by
2022-06-05 23:15:51 +0800
8d0602f5
修复 torch_driver/utils/replace_sampler 的bug by
2022-06-05 20:07:36 +0800
08416a3a
1.修复lr_schedulder的调用时机问题;2.修复replace_sampler的初始化问题 by
2022-06-05 19:51:27 +0800
bd7c6abd
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-05 15:52:18 +0800
3e296062
acc by
2022-06-05 15:52:09 +0800
8319706f
finish tutorial-3456 lxr 220604 by
2022-06-04 21:15:44 +0800
4cc8a299
1.为element测试添加torch标签 2.解决torch版本导致的int张量无法对整数使用除法的问题 by
2022-06-04 08:27:42 +0000
24092e31
增加pipe相关的测试 by
2022-06-04 15:22:22 +0800
637919e4
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-04 15:09:11 +0800
ec17562f
修改fdl 的prepare_*_dataloader,使其支持fastnlp的dataset by
2022-06-04 15:08:50 +0800
3797f914
update tutorial-3456 lxr 220603 by
2022-06-04 00:03:40 +0800
82b06767
修复n_batches导致的bug by
2022-06-03 22:35:46 +0800
745d254a
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-03 21:01:46 +0800
af6300e8
修改element,计算值转为非tensor形式 by
2022-06-03 21:01:39 +0800
21b7b587
typo fix by
2022-06-03 20:21:58 +0800
281ffc3b
修复richcallback等在断点重训时显示进度不正确的问题 by
2022-06-03 20:09:11 +0800
fecd82aa
修改element无法与element运算的问题 by
2022-06-03 19:49:10 +0800
f3a13ff8
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-03 09:58:52 +0000
4d29524d
删除初始化的种子设置函数 by
2022-06-03 09:54:33 +0000
23030791
1. 删除 FASTNLP_SEED_WORKERS 2.修改各个框架的 seed_everything 函数,使得用户可以设置种子复现训练结果 3. 修改 sampler 的 seed 参数,在为 None 时可以根据时间戳生成随机数种子 by
2022-06-03 09:53:25 +0000
057806de
将total_batches改名为n_batches,以和n_epochs对应;增加n_batches作为Trainer的初始化参数 by
2022-06-02 22:50:29 +0800
fd91dc37
update tutorial-045 lxr 220602 by
2022-06-02 22:43:48 +0800
a16a0e94
driver 在 dataloader 为空时进行警告 by
2022-06-01 16:19:00 +0000
d43159a5
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-06-01 16:11:28 +0000
2d838b89
update tutorial-45 lxr 220601 by
2022-06-01 23:15:21 +0800
e55ca8a1
update example-12 lxr 220531 by
2022-05-31 23:25:01 +0800
64c7ce54
1.修复rich在jupyter的时候不打印的问题;2.修复若干其他bug by
2022-05-31 22:29:58 +0800
c6cf4da2
调整部分文档格式 by
2022-05-31 09:45:25 +0000
809b83b6
small by
2022-05-31 04:15:54 +0000
f1cb6f61
small by
2022-05-31 03:56:39 +0000
79110d7c
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-31 03:47:42 +0000
c62f5bd2
update example-12 lxr 220530 by
2022-05-30 22:48:28 +0800
cef9dca1
修复bug by
2022-05-30 21:02:29 +0800
edda3d31
1.处理新测试例的import问题 2.将warnings.warn替换为logger.warn by
2022-05-30 06:44:06 +0000
6d889c86
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-29 23:19:46 +0800
004c344e
1.增加torch modules;torch models by
2022-05-29 23:19:40 +0800
9b0a30c8
small bug by
2022-05-29 13:51:10 +0000
aeeb1bc4
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-29 12:23:40 +0000
639f57ad
update topk_saver.py by
2022-05-29 19:25:07 +0800
badd07f8
修改 ReproducibleSampler ReproducibleBatchSampler 的 num_samples 获取方式 by
2022-05-29 07:04:24 +0000
1d665c94
unrepeatedSampler支持chunk_split by
2022-05-29 14:41:59 +0800
f7b3fe6a
small by
2022-05-29 02:04:05 +0000
e4028930
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-29 01:32:31 +0000
75a3278d
1. 完成JittorSingleDriver的功能,并添加测试用例 2.在Sampler中添加属性num_samplers 用于动态获取dataset的长度 3.添加便于测试断点重训的数据集 4.修改jittor其它测试的一些bug,统一ArgMaxDataset 的命名 by
2022-05-29 01:32:16 +0000
ec76ba88
update example-2 lxr 220528 by
2022-05-28 17:06:57 +0800
19a48c71
update example-12 lxr 220527 by
2022-05-27 22:47:11 +0800
49e8ae2d
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-27 12:04:43 +0800
6903253e
1.修改了发 f_rich_progress在没有bar的时候暂时关闭live;2.修改sampler获取dataset长度的方式以适配jittor by
2022-05-27 12:04:37 +0800
8f211ef8
add example-12 lxr 220526 by
2022-05-26 21:57:44 +0800
1ec3337a
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-26 16:04:02 +0800
0be2357f
优化了monitor相关callback的信息打印 by
2022-05-26 16:03:56 +0800
a6cfc408
修改seq_len_to_mask的jittor实现及测试例中的一处传参错误 by
2022-05-25 17:34:32 +0000
b29b002b
修改 paddle_to 中关于 device 类型的文档 by
2022-05-25 17:17:58 +0000
999520e4
Merge branch 'dev0.8.0' of github.com:fastnlp/fastNLP into dev0.8.0 by
2022-05-25 17:14:50 +0000